James Herbert Books Widely imitated and hugely influential, James Herbert () was a bestselling English horror writer who originally worked as the art director of an advertising agency. His 23 novels—including The Fog The Rats —have sold more than 54 million copies worldwide and have been translated into over 30 languages.

Madness raged as the lights began to fade, and humanity was attacked by an ancient, unstoppable evil. The Dark is a horror novel by James Herbert. Beginning in a small suburban street where an empty house is haunted by a malevolent, sentient darkness, the scope of the story expands as the darkness escapes and begins to engulf the city. The main character is Chris Bishop, a paranormal investigator called in initially to investigate claims that the house is haunted. James Herbert: Devil in the Dark. by.
